Recover the admin Password

If you have changed the password to access the extender and have set up password
recovery, you can recover your password if you have lost it. For information about setting up
password recovery, see
If you did not set up password recovery and have lost your password, you must reset the
extender to factory default settings (see
page 79).
To recover your password to access the extender:
1.
On your computer, launch an Internet browser such as Mozilla Firefox or Microsoft
Internet Explorer.
2.
In the address field of your browser, enter www.mywifiext.net.
You are prompted to enter a user name and password.
3.
Click the Cancel button.
If password recovery is enabled, you are prompted to enter the serial number of the
extender. The serial number is on the product label.
4.
Enter the serial number of the extender.
5.
Click the Continue button.
A screen displays requesting the answers to your security questions.
6.
Enter the saved answers to your security questions.
7.
Click the Continue button.
A screen displays confirming a successful recovery of your password.
8.
Click the Login again button.
A login screen displays.
9.
With your recovered password, log in to the extender.

Back Up and Manage the Extender Configuration

When the extender works correctly after initial setup, NETGEAR recommends that you back
up the extender configuration settings. After you have backed up the settings, if you have
changed the extender configuration settings but are not content with the new settings, you can
restore the extender configuration to the backed-up settings.
